I've never sailed on Costa. I'm considering the Costa Magica in March. All the reviews I have read so far are from the Mediterranean. I've read complaints about the entertainment due to language "barriers."

 

Has anyone been on a Costa caribbean cruise that can comment on the entertainment? I can imagine that would be better for americans since I assume the majority of the passengers speak english.

Was on a Costa Caribbean cruise, the main entertainment in the theater is in English, but many of the side lounges had international music in different languages, lots of dancing.

The passenger mix on my cruise was 50/50, American/European. All staff we ran into spoke English and we never had a language barrier, all announcements are in 5 languages and the staff handled that very well.
